Received: by 2002:a05:6a10:a841:0:0:0:0 with SMTP id d1csp4968285pxy; Tue, 27 Apr 2021 17:20:48 -0700 (PDT) X-Google-Smtp-Source: ABdhPJzr7w3gCRdufg/BpxZrKAxTiLhXTzyyE8zChnlCjNfHfzqTtyY5ZyUE7lz6/lviS+WXbQ/Y X-Received: by 2002:a17:90a:5104:: with SMTP id t4mr429605pjh.130.1619569248465; Tue, 27 Apr 2021 17:20:48 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1619569248; cv=none; d=google.com; s=arc-20160816; b=RQRFmUh28Lmp7Kp13SpjCmmIYPVrHE2Vs661xnMh4mOA6d11r7NZUoPUb+2wwRIbwT AQiVztnJXfy1T1Xwc7TzSgaq93Rh5i90irK91NVX2V4BVTjlr10lblN5JPLw+jztHI87 2gkGz8ZUj5+G6qI6xflA9jrBe2COR0EhmcUvYIg3WcApPxiSbuhcCOaHNSblmyMy5ZCP tjfIzd0G3GuIsFZQmSfvI0ABMZUFKBcKTJiC5+Bb2TUJN2AQC3+aXTFPJsutDxJQEva9 8HXMk/r53S16Xvne+26iaKr3xgyTSq67JBp7JrZqGLh+4Bi3PCgxpKujC6GOFVwwIp7+ uaPQ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:user-agent:message-id:date:to:cc:from:subject :references:in-reply-to:content-transfer-encoding:mime-version :dkim-signature; bh=jg2Xc9OOpC86MqqoIjPGQGttfyTXFPJ0k72isDnsfUY=; b=HwL+bUrD+i+AstU9MUVrzW3qwg1EZidWL8oX0c8YV6QqmMRvGtWEbvFDhjg9b8Eke1 xlPXLBxuzuRYgIvi36vrTsC3N798SnVuxGr/iPagdYeMfHdMR9sHFJgC7LPJPEpPhV6F LLYendIkHRI4xd090BBpH6LbNxwA2fMOC9/0UWuz37I2u+SgGmDGAJI0Xsr8r8MKWx8l zrxCkG3SLDOQeIZa1u2h5xfaRNJvV+7MecMjbcpTMfIs2NUT21SRWcXVrfvRt9IiejC5 OkJGVqX5zhWqF0lcL9gyIjqQitooP1Vv0AjWrUTGh0Y94xEKBaeXrZd89i0BcS+WL7ff Ielg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@kernel.org header.s=k20201202 header.b=N7TtZ4zO;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id q15si1728453plx.202.2021.04.27.17.20.35; Tue, 27 Apr 2021 17:20:48 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@kernel.org header.s=k20201202 header.b=N7TtZ4zO;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S236026AbhD1AUn (ORCPT + 99 others); Tue, 27 Apr 2021 20:20:43 -0400 Received: from mail.kernel.org ([198.145.29.99]:51386 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S230368AbhD1AUm (ORCPT ); Tue, 27 Apr 2021 20:20:42 -0400 Received: by mail.kernel.org (Postfix) with ESMTPSA id 9BF37611BE; Wed, 28 Apr 2021 00:19:58 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1619569198; bh=MJTwLnoFZCSbNOl+6JT4GyxAxbQH/L2S/7bsnNdD72w=; h=In-Reply-To:References:Subject:From:Cc:To:Date:From; b=N7TtZ4zO1w074zQXSr1P/Z7PgTCK6gEWv2j1h+8urE/Ka2tef2y1NkFM7JDG0zWli zGWhi9FzyTI2Y8qSI7sLKFMWfwU48FrAi2+IFtzWCNkvAIGLklg8hfeJgQbEKqwmrN eDmEVlF4iM8IDtfHIE4bQAVo3kkgNhweXI7X6c7CT8wLrIxFn7xxf6pew3AX2LioDA T6H9zL0QaeKyYE8oGgTj6acFqwHu8pRyLmtFSLoNDMaSiL3yo+4xOYeCIWVYgnZZt6 XoZux3P5lrIxqOVGwxaG6Cg2rZ/d2F/JVddsPryr+mNRGQItoKKxZke/9Yt9/giWfm rHLWYhjBsK8Hg==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able In-Reply-To: <1619334502-9880-1-git-send-email-tdas@codeaurora.org> References: <1619334502-9880-1-git-send-email-tdas@codeaurora.org> Subject: Re: [PATCH v3] Add support for duty-cycle for RCG From: Stephen Boyd Cc: Rajendra Nayak , linux-arm-msm@vger.kernel.org, linux-soc@vger.kernel.org, linux-clk@vger.kernel.org, linux-kernel@vger.kernel.org, Taniya Das To: Michael Turquette , Taniya Das Date: Tue, 27 Apr 2021 17:19:57 -0700 Message-ID: <161956919717.177949.9925740807826300314@swboyd.mtv.corp.google.com> User-Agent: alot/0.9.1 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Quoting Taniya Das (2021-04-25 00:08:21) > The root clock generators with MND divider has the capability to support > change in duty-cycle by updating the 'D'. Add the clock ops which would > check all the boundary conditions and enable setting the desired duty-cyc= le > as per the consumer. >=20 > [v3] > * Implement clockops for get_duty_cycle. > * Return -EINVAL for Non-MND or HID RCGs. We don't need cover letters for single patches. Please add these details after the dash before the diffstat on the single patch. >=20 > Taniya Das (1): > clk: qcom: clk-rcg2: Add support for duty-cycle for RCG >=20 > drivers/clk/qcom/clk-rcg2.c | 81 +++++++++++++++++++++++++++++++++++++++= ++++++ > 1 file changed, 81 insertions(+) >=20 > -- > Qualcomm INDIA, on behalf of Qualcomm Innovation Center, Inc.is a member > of the Code Aurora Forum, hosted by the Linux Foundation. >